React框架的應用場景包括但不限于以下幾個方面: 1. 單頁應用(Single Page Application,SPA):React可以幫助構建高性能的單頁應用,通過虛擬DOM技術實現快速更新和...
React Native是基于React開發(fā)的一種移動應用開發(fā)框架。它允許開發(fā)者使用React的語法和組件模型來構建原生移動應用。React Native利用了React的虛擬DOM技術,將React...
可以使用數組的`length`屬性和索引來獲取數組的最后一個元素。具體的方法有兩種:1. 使用索引:使用數組的`length`屬性減1作為索引來訪問最后一個元素。```javascriptconst ...
在React中獲取當前日期的方法有多種方式:1. 使用JavaScript的Date對象來獲取當前日期:```jsxconst currentDate = new Date();console.log...
React 類組件和函數組件是兩種不同的組件寫法,它們之間有以下幾個主要區(qū)別:1. 語法:React 類組件是通過 ES6 的 class 語法來定義的,而函數組件是通過函數來定義的。2. 寫法:Re...
在React中,useState鉤子是同步的,它不會自動處理異步操作。因此,當遇到需要在useState之后執(zhí)行異步操作的情況時,可以采用以下方法解決:1. 使用useEffect鉤子:可以在useE...
在React中,可以使用componentDidMount()生命周期方法來判斷DOM渲染完成。componentDidMount()方法會在組件掛載后立即調用,這意味著DOM已經渲染完成。```js...
在React中,可以使用fetch或axios等庫來發(fā)送請求并獲取數據。一般情況下,在組件的生命周期方法中發(fā)送請求并在獲取到數據后進行渲染。以下是一個使用fetch發(fā)送請求并渲染數據的例子:```js...
React Native斷點調試時遇到跨域資源加載出錯的問題可能有以下幾個原因:1. 網絡請求配置問題:React Native的網絡請求使用的是XMLHttpRequest或Fetch API,跨域...
React和React Native是由Facebook開發(fā)的兩個不同的框架,用于構建用戶界面。盡管兩者都基于React的核心概念,但它們在實現和使用上有一些關鍵區(qū)別和優(yōu)勢。1. 平臺差異:React...